— ID : unitymanual —  本教程将重点讲解如何在Unity 5使用照明工程,照明类型和属性,以及如何使用它们来创建丰富的照明效果。定向和非定向光在现实世界中,你有两种类型的照明效果:直接和间接照明。直接照明,顾名思义,是直接从光源照射的灯光(灯,太阳或其他)。另一方面,间接照明是来自另一物体的光。在场景中的Action中你就可以看到直接照明,正如
游戏开发小结——Unity 中具有闪烁效果的游戏结束行为创造令人难忘的最终游戏体验对于吸引玩家并鼓励他们继续玩你的游戏至关重要。提供的代码片段构成了 Unity 中游戏结束行为的基础,它不仅通知玩家他们的失败,而且还以一种视觉上吸引人的方式通知玩家。让我们分解代码以了解其功能以及它如何为无缝的 Game Over 体验做出贡献。玩家脚本“玩家”脚本负责管理玩家的生命值或生命值,并定义当玩家受到伤害
转载 2024-06-24 20:38:03
525阅读
内容将会持续更新,有错误的地方欢迎指正,谢谢!   Unity 基于URP使用Highlight Plus实现物体高亮       TechX 坚持将创新的科技带给世界! 拥有更好的学习体验 —— 不断努力,不断进步,不断探索 TechX —— 心探索、心进取! 助力快速实现 Highlight Plus 基于URP的物体高亮 为初学者节省宝贵的学习
参考:《计算机视觉中的多视几何》 ·第八章·对极几何和基本矩阵 该作者的几篇好文章:(链接可点击)多视几何:齐次坐标多视几何:摄像机模型的推导多视几何:对极几何的代数表示--基本矩阵F对极几何基本概念matlab·计算机视觉·工具箱如何利用旋转矩阵得到四元数conic section参考:1.美国北卡罗来纳大学教堂山分校(UNC)的Visual 3D Modeling from Imag
在城市化(城镇扩展)、环境和能源等社会科学研究中常使用夜间灯光影像作为人类活动的表征。研究中使用最多的夜间灯光数据来自美国国防气象卫星计划(Defense Meteorological Satellite Program,DMSP)一系列气象卫星的观测。处理夜间灯光数据的方法和软件有很多,常用的有Arcgis等。在这里笔者将尝试用Python来读取夜间灯光数据。 一、夜间
最近在做计算机视觉项目时需要获取视频的光流图,于是便在github找了一些现成的项目工程,这些项目工程都是使用C++ OpenCV,所以需要在电脑上安装OpenCV,折腾了很久,也踩了很多坑,这里把安装过程及工程运行过程记录下来,方便以后查阅。Linux gcc环境这个是最基本的,编译需要有gcc编译环境,没有的输入一行命令即可解决。sudo apt install build-essential
一、完成效果视频地址代码传送门二、 ParticleSystem 的基本用法1. main 面板的基本属性Duration:发射器发送粒子持续的时间Looping:是否循环发射粒子Prewarm:在Looping勾选之后才能使用,翻译是预热粒子发射。Start Delay:发射延迟时间,暂停x秒后开始发射粒子Start Lifetime:粒子的生命周期,有Constant,Curve,Random
转载 2024-05-04 10:40:19
1202阅读
# Android Studio Opencv灯光检测实现教程 ## 概述 在本教程中,我将指导你如何在Android Studio中使用Opencv库来实现灯光检测功能。首先,我们将通过一个步骤表格来展示整个实现过程,然后详细说明每个步骤所需的操作和代码。 ### 整体流程 ```mermaid gantt title Android Studio Opencv灯光检测实现流程
原创 2024-06-27 05:10:51
66阅读
Opencv检测不同颜色的电线是否接好机器视觉检测物体要根据检测对象的特征找到最方便快捷的方法,最近做了一个靠颜色像素来区分电线的小项目,颜色区分是inRange方法,这个方法检测的是HSV彩色图像的范围,需要将图像转换为HSV图像。 如图,要检测图中六条线是否都接好并且位置没有错误,观察背景,大多都是灰黑色的物体,只有这些电线颜色比较鲜明,因此选择用颜色像素来区分。 设计算法:其实也没有什么算法
转载 2024-04-28 14:40:50
109阅读
Python+OpenCV检测灯光亮点
Python+OpenCV检测灯光亮点
原创 2021-06-29 16:33:08
717阅读
在这一篇博文中,我们将探讨如何使用 Java 结合 OpenCV 实现灯光亮点检测的问题。这个过程涉及到环境准备、集成步骤、配置详解、实战应用、性能优化,以及生态扩展等多个方面。 ## 环境准备 在运行 Java OpenCV灯光亮点检测程序之前,我们需要确保环境的准备工作。下面是必要的依赖安装指南。 ### 依赖安装指南 - Java 8 或更高版本 - OpenCV 4.0 或更高
原创 7月前
54阅读
这一节了解的直方图的反射投影。这个是由两个大牛提出来的(然而我并不了解他们)。它可以用来干什么呢?图象分割或者在图象中搜索我们感兴趣的部分。简单来说说,它会输出与输入图象同样大小的图像,其中的每个像素值代表了输入图象上对应点属于目标的概率。更简单来说输出图像的像素值越高的点就越可能代表我们要搜索的目标。这个算法通常和camshift算法一起使用。 通常的使用情况是,我们有一张小的图片,我们要在大
一、工具篇工欲善其事,必先利其器。学习OpenCV,肯定少不于基本的编程工具与OpenCV库。在Windows平台下你可以选择Visual Studio、CodeBlock等,当然你也可以选择在Linux平台,用VI、codeBlock都是可以的。编程平台的选择看个人爱好以及项目的开发环境。然后是OpenCV库,你可以在这里下载到最新的版本:http://opencv.org/,最近的版本已经到了
/********************************************************************************************* 程序功能: OpenCv的基本数据结构源代码的解读,我们常用的OpenCv的基本数据结构有六种: 1--Point类 2--Size类 3--Rect类 4--Scala
转载 2024-07-28 15:06:09
23阅读
// 包含OpenCV库中用于3D校准的相关头文件 #include "opencv2/calib3d.hpp" // 包含OpenCV库中用于图像编码解码的相关头文件 #include "opencv2/imgcodecs.hpp" // 包含OpenCV库中用于GUI操作的相关头文件 #include "opencv2/highgui.hpp" // 包含OpenCV库中用于图像处理的相关头文
一,环境光              环境光可以设置为天空盒,纯色和渐变                       反射设置:Source:反射的天空和,改为custom可以指定反射的天空
  Unity已经成为游戏程序员中越来越受欢迎的游戏引擎。这是因为Unity直接支持多种平台,如移动、桌面和控制台环境。此外,对于低收入开发者或工作室来说,它是免费使用的。Unity支持多种技术和组件。一些关键部件是灯光和照明技术。在Unity中,你可以通过模拟复杂的灯光行为或者通过简单的灯光模型来照亮场景。本教程将重点讲解如何在Unity 5使用照明工程,照明类型和属性,以及如何使用它
转载 2024-02-23 11:40:54
102阅读
# 解决OpenCV cv2.imshow闪烁问题 ## 引言 OpenCV是一个广泛应用于计算机视觉领域的开源库,而cv2.imshow是其常用的一个函数,用于显示图像。然而,在使用cv2.imshow显示图像时,有时会出现闪烁的问题,即图像在显示时不断更新导致画面闪烁。对于刚入行的小白开发者来说,这可能是一个困扰。本文将介绍如何解决这个问题。 ## 解决流程 下面的表格展示了解决Ope
原创 2023-09-12 04:23:08
994阅读
Unity3d 综合性能窍门 下面的内容并不一定很详细,但能够引导unity3d开发者如何制作性能流畅的游戏应用 内容: 1.官方提示文档 2.性能优化概述 3.模型网格 4.灯光 5.贴图 6.音频 7.物理碰撞 8.Shader
  • 1
  • 2
  • 3
  • 4
  • 5